Start With Stickers and Engravings

A good starting point would be to examine your patio door for stickers or engravings that commonly contain the manufacturer's information. Check on the edges of the door and between the door and the frame. Most manufacturers place a sticker or etch their name, logo or identifying number on one of these places. If you find this information, your quest may be as good as over.

Windows, Corners, and Tracks

If you didn't find a sticker or engraving, the next step involves a little more detective work. Look at the windows of your patio door. Sometimes, the manufacturer's name or logo is etched into the corner of the glass. If that's a ditch, don't despair, check the corners of the door frame and the tracks. They are another common place for manufacturers to put their identifying marks.

Sifting Through Documents and Past Records

But what if your door is older, or the marks have faded with time? You could try looking in your home's documents or the past maintenance records if available. Often, a home's paperwork includes information about renovations and appliance installations. You might find the information you need in your home's deed, renovation records, or inspection reports.

Consult the Experts

If all else fails, your last resort would be to consult a professional. A contractor that specializes in doors and windows might be able to identify your door's brand by just looking at it, or with minimal inspection. They might charge you a consultation fee, but it may be worth it if you're planning a major repair or replacement project. Some home improvement stores may also offer this service.
